Sorry it took me so long to get back to you! Actually a spot color is used when printing on shirts and it's a color setting in illustrator or photoshop. Basically, you would take the darker color green in the leaf, and be able to opacitate it so that it's a lighter shade of the color, but only counts as one. It's cool because you can essentially use infinite shades of 6 colors and still be at 6 colors. I am sure you could find a tutorial on YouTube for more info, just search "Illustrator spot colors."
